The Riverwood MasterChefs

About this Short Film

The Riverwood MasterChefs, directed by Bigga Haataja, is an Australian short from 2021 included in the Focus on Ability program. The film looks at a group of adults with intellectual disability, and the interests and skills they bring to a shared activity. It is a warm, respectful portrait that invites audiences to notice everyday talents and the social connections that form around them. Shown here to celebrate ability and achievement, the film sits comfortably alongside other works in the festival that highlight real people, practical skills and community life. A thoughtful, optimistic piece that values dignity and ordinary creativity.
